Keep A Weight Loss Journal

As with any weight loss program, you may hit a plateau or possibly even gain a pound or two, so it is very important to keep a weight loss journal to refer back to what you did and ate that week and make adjustments to get you back on track to meeting your weight loss goals.

A successful weight loss program requires specific attention to your daily diet and exercise. Basically you are making a change to your life style. Once you have made the decision to alter your image and the way you live, you have to be committed to this life style from now on, or you will end up back where you started, or fatter. To stay motivated and monitor your progress, you need to be able to see your results, not just in the mirror or on the scale, but actually see what you accomplished and how. To keep on track, you will want to keep a weight loss journal of your progress.

Keeping a weight loss journal of the foods you eat, the exercises you do and the weight you lose is an excellent way to adhere to a weight loss program and keep you motivated. This is your record to demonstrate your progress that can be shared with others as you wish.

You do not need to go out and buy an expensive weight loss journal, it can be kept in a simple notebook or in an Excel spreadsheet. You do not want to keep this important information on single sheets of paper because they can be easily lost. Your journal should be bound or on your computer.

Your weight loss journal is a personal record for you to keep all the information you need to be successful in your weight loss program. Below are some suggestions to help you monitor your daily progress and stay on track for meeting your weight loss goals:

  • Define your goal(s) including time frames and MileStones - Very Important.
  • Remember, there are no minor successes! Document them all.
  • Your weight
  • Your weight loss
  • Every spec of food or drink you put in your mouth
  • The time you consumed it
  • Calories consumed
  • Split out Fat, Carbohydrates and Protein intakes
  • The exercise you did and for how long
  • Recipes that work for you
  • Magazine or articles that inspire you
  • Personal comments (what works for you, what does not, etc.)

Before you start any weight loss or exercise program, you must set clear and challenging yet realistic goals for yourself. If you ignore this step - like most people do - you are destined to fail, no matter what you do or how hard you try. The crucial first step must be goal setting.

Your weight loss journal must also include your diet and exercise plan. This is your blueprint on how you are going to attain your goals. Successful weight loss is a 3-legged stool consisting of a proper diet, exercise plan and continuous education. If one of these components is missing or ignored, there is no way that stool can stay standing. Your weight loss journal will help keep that stool standing firmly in place and give you documented proof of what works for you (and what does not) to keep you on track for meeting your weight loss goals.

The 3 Ways to Lose Weight Quickly

There are so many different theories out there today on which ways are the best to lose weight and which ways are the worst. Well, what ways are the best ways for guaranteed weight loss? People these days are dying to get the right answers on which diet and exercise program are the ones that will shed the weight and shed it quickly.

Today, I would like to talk about some ways that you can actually start today on how to lose weight. You can guarantee yourself that these ways to lose weight works because they will all help to boost your metabolism.

Here are the top 3 ways to lose weight:

1. Exercise

You may be thinking, "I hate to exercise". But, what if I told you that you don't have to do such intense workouts in order to see results. You can actually just starting walking everyday and you will start to feel great and notice a big difference on how your body is starting to get back into proper shape. I would suggest walking at least 30 minutes a day. If you want to burn triple the amount of calories try jumping rope for about 7 minutes a day. It will be hard to make it pas the first minute, but man are the results ever good.

2. Food Sifting

When you choose your daily meals, try and make better choices. You can actually still enjoy the foods you love if you really want but, make sure that you are choosing the healthier choices. For example, if you love to eat pasta, try and switch the past out with maybe a stir fry instead with veggies. It is often at times a lot tastier then pasta as well.

3. Dedication

Dieting and exercising is not that hard. Just think about it. You eat every single day; just make sure that you are eating what your body needs verse what can actually harm your body. Also, if you watch an episode on television that is 30 minutes long, just imagine you can go walking for that long and you will have great results in the end. Just make sure that you keep reminding yourself why you are dieting and how good you will look when you are done.

5 Weight Loss Secrets To Explode Your Progress

I have been getting emails from readers wanting to know the scoop on how to get into shape fast without all the fluff, and slew of supplements that some of the latest gurus' are spouting off just to fatten up their bank accounts.

I plan on going into depth more about each one at a later date, but for now to appease the crowd of people wanting to know right aways here ya go. There are more than just five main secrets to losing weight but these are a great start. If you just implement one of these a week then you'll start seeing results immediately!!

1. Exercise in the morning on an empty stomach.

It doesn't matter if it's only ten flipping minutes.... Just do something! Why? Your body will be forced to break down fat cells for energy. If you exercise later in the day then your body will use the available energy of the food you ate instead of stored fat, because it takes a lot more energy to use fat reserves verse recently broken down energy from food...

That's a nut shell overview of this idea... more later. But if you absolutely can't then please do some type of exercise anytime of the day.

2. Incorporate some type of weightlifting into your workout.

Studies have shown over and over again that people with more muscle mass stay leaner longer and lose weight at a much faster pace than others.

3. Stay away from diets like the plague...

Yes, that is correct. If you want to gain more weight back like the other 98% of the population who has ever gone on a diet....then sure go ahead and go on a diet. Diets are short lived and cause pain. Make a life style change. Slowly but surely do whatever it takes to just start eating more healthy.

4. Have your last meal 3-4 hours before bedtime and eat 5-6 meals a day.

Eating before bed is a sure-fire way to gain weight, and by eating smaller meals your body uses up the energy instead of storing it as fat.

5. VISUALIZE and FEEL how you are going to look and feel.

This is probably one of the most important concepts because if you can't see and FEEL yourself the way that you want to be then you will NEVER achieve it. You have to convince your subconscious mind that you are serious about losing the weight otherwise it will sabotage all of you efforts inweightloss.

You can buy all the supplements you want and they may work for a short while but then your subconscious will put you right back where it thinks your should be. Don't believe me, then fine, just look at your past success with weight loss. I seriously believe that if you don't believe you are worthy of having a great sexy body or whatever, then you will self sabotage yourself unconsciously.

This is a whole other ball of wax here, but I do plan on going more in depth in later days. But for now, simply write down how you would feel and look on a piece of paper, and spend 2-3 minutes in the morning and night 'Feeling and Visualizing' this.

Like I mentioned above, just pick one of the above mentioned tips to start seeing results.Then the next day or week pick another one to implement and before you know it, you'll be into the grove of losing weight easily and naturally and you will not even have to think about it because it will just be on autopilot. But the important concept here is taking action. Do something and stick with it. But just do something, if you can only exercise twice a week for only 10 minutes then do it.

Last of all: Action Action Action!

Weight Loss, Do It Today

If you are over 25 now, then you most probably have decided at least once in your life that you want to follow a weight loss plan; however it may seem that with every day that passes, that goal seems harder and harder to reach. When we are young, weight loss means nothing, it is a simple task to perform and it is also quick and painless; however, with time, it seems that we gain weight much easier, and it also seems like getting rid of a few pounds takes an eternity.

The reason why weight loss becomes increasingly difficult with time is because your metabolism will slow down as you age, which means that you will be absorbing fat much faster than you can dispose it. It also means that, with time, you will not be getting any taller, but you will definitely start getting much wider. If you are living this situation, fear not, for there is an answer for your prayers.

Weight loss is a process that does not need to be that hard, however it seems that society has placed this task under the near impossible label, the only thing that you need to do is watch your nutrition closely and practice some exercise routines at least twice a week; but the most important thing that you should do when aiming to follow a weight loss routine is to have discipline and the motivation to strictly do whatever it takes. Once you have made up your mind about following a weight loss procedure, then believe me, you are half done.

Check what you eat, you will probably need to lower the amount of calories you consume every day. The problem with todays food is that it contains outrageous amounts of calories, and we have grown used to them, however if you take a closer look at what you eat, you may quickly start developing a taste for healthier meals, which will seriously boost your chances of being successful in your new quest for weight loss.

Food and exercise, these are the 2 main factors that a person aiming to follow a weight loss procedure should practice, and since we have already discussed the eating factor, it is time for us to start talking about the exercise routines. Exercise is essential in mostly every weight loss procedure because it will help you in burning the excessive amounts of fat that you have accumulated in your body, and also because it will decrease your chances from suffering an illness related to an excessive weight.
